On the silicon hose which connects the pipe to the throttle body, there is some sort of extension and hole coming out of the pipe. What is this for? There was nothing in the same spot of the stock setup that would obviously connect. Should I plug this hole? There has to be some purpose for it being there.

If your original delivery pipe has nothing attached to it, you shall plug the hole with a screw(round head and tighten with an allen wrench) supplied along with the pipe. I think the hole is only use in certain markets to connect something for emission purpose.
